International students in Dubai can work up to 20 hours per week during the academic term and full-time during vacations. Universities often facilitate internship placements with corporate partners, enhancing career prospects.
Master’s programs in Dubai typically last 1–2 years, allowing students to complete degrees efficiently. Some institutions also offer accelerated bachelor’s programs, combining flexible schedules and intensive coursework.

Tuition fees in Dubai range from AED 30,000–80,000 per year, depending on the university and program.
Dubai universities and government bodies offer numerous scholarships. Programs such as Mohammed Bin Rashid University scholarships provide tuition fee waivers for high-achieving students. Some universities also offer merit-based scholarships, covering part of tuition or accommodation costs.
Additionally, specific industry-sponsored scholarships are available for students in engineering, technology, and business management, allowing recipients to gain both financial support and professional mentorship during their studies. These opportunities make studying in Dubai more accessible for international students.

Yes you can work after completing your degree as the UAE government has introduced a "Post-Graduate Work Permit" that allows international students that have graduated to stay and work in the country for up to two years. This provides a great opportunity to gain professional experience and transition from your study abroad dubai program to a career.
The cost of living in Dubai is comparatively lower than in many other international cities. While it varies based on your lifestyle, a student can typically manage with a budget ranging from AED 2,500 to AED 5,000 per month, which includes accommodation in shared apartments, food, and transport.
The standard UAE student visa is typically issued for a duration of one year at a time. It is renewable annually for the entire duration of your academic program, provided you can present proof of continued full-time enrollment from your university. You must begin the renewal process well in advance of the expiry date to avoid fines.
The processing time for the Dubai student visa generally ranges from 2 to 4 weeks (approximately 15 to 20 working days) for a standard application. Due to security checks and potential administrative backlogs, it is highly recommended to apply early, ideally 1 to 2 months before your program is scheduled to start, to ensure you receive the visa and entry permit on time.
